Ange Mariage specializes in bridal wear and bridal accessories using delicate and embroidered organza, silks & high -quality fabrics. Ange brings a unique sensuality and modernity to the traditional whites. Its pieces are exuberant through unconventional hand -painted silks and tulle,
energized by jardins, spring, and fleurs.
Inspired by the lightness of feathers, the softness, freedom, and playfulness of birds, and the femininity of the 50s, Ange captures this ethereal essence through its patterns, craftsmanship, and te chnique of hand-sewn intricate beads and silhouettes.
Ange caters to the woman who feels deeply and prevails when recognizing the strength of her womanhood. The pieces are an ode to the voyage of a woman embracing her allure and enchantment.

What inspired you to become a fashion designer?
Yasmine Wasfy studied fashion and textiles and later gained professional experience in fashion and bridalwear. Her background provided a foundation for her work as the fashion designer and creative director of Ange Mariage.
How would you describe your design style?
Ange Mariage focuses on contemporary bridalwear developed through artistic and fresh design ideas. The brand creates distinctive bridal garments while considering emerging styles and trends in the bridal market.
What can people expect from your collection?
The collection presents contemporary bridal garments developed through artistic and fresh design ideas. Seasonal styles are informed by research into emerging trends and popular colour palettes while maintaining Ange Mariage’s focus on bridal fashion.
How does your background in fashion and textiles influence your work at Ange Mariage?
Yasmine Wasfy holds a Bachelor of Fine Arts in Fashion and Textiles. This educational background supports her work in designing seasonal styles and developing bridal garments and collections for Ange Mariage.
How do you approach creating new bridal collections?
Yasmine researches emerging trends and popular colour palettes when developing new collections. This research informs seasonal styles, while sketching and design development are used to create new bridal garments.
